    Both healing AND damage would be delayed to sync with the number popup animations. It would take some getting used to mostly, and I would like to see a video of it in action but overall I think it would just make FF14 feel more like regular games.

    e: Actually was it distinctly said that it would be synched to number popup? If it was synched to the "Moment of impact" since the healing animations start as soon as the spell casts they would still land immediately.

    It's just having the damage sync up with on-screen actions. Currently your HP drops at the beginning of the enemy's attack, but with this change the damage would either be when the damage numbers pop up or the moment the monster's attack actually hits you.
